Cuprins:

Cititor Arduino RFID UHF: 10 pași
Cititor Arduino RFID UHF: 10 pași

Video: Cititor Arduino RFID UHF: 10 pași

Video: Cititor Arduino RFID UHF: 10 pași
Video: 💳🛒 Handheld 125KHz EM4100 RFID Copier Writer Duplicator Programmer Reader - Rebuild 2024, Iulie
Anonim
Image
Image

Scopul acestui instructabil este de a oferi un exemplu ușor de înțeles de interfață a microcontrolerului cu un cititor UHF RFID. Cititorul pe care îl folosim este Thinkify TR-265. Demonstrația constă din trei etichete UHF fiecare cu un ID unic. Fiecare ID unic are o culoare specifică. Cititorul și microcontrolerul comunică prin TTL. Când etichetele verzi sunt prezentate cititorului, LED-urile verzi se vor aprinde în verde. Aceeași corelație va avea loc cu eticheta roșie și albastră.

Pasul 1: hardware necesar:

1. TR-265 sau un TR-65 (fără carcasă) cu antenă.

www. Thinkifyit.com

CUMPĂRĂ pe AMAZON

2. Trei etichete UHF codificate unic

EMAIL: [email protected] pentru cumpărare

Utilizați Thinkify Gateway pentru a vă programa propriul

3. TR-265 cablaj de comunicare RS232 / TTL.

EMAIL: [email protected] pentru cumpărare

4. Arduino UNO

5. NEOPIXEL

LED Amazon RGB

Pasul 2: Vorbind cu cititorul TR265 / 65

Etichete de reprogramare: Partea 1
Etichete de reprogramare: Partea 1

Conectați TR265 (cu carcasă) sau 65 (fără carcasă) la computerul dvs. Windows prin USB. Descărcați pachetul introductiv TR265 și 65 și urmați pașii pentru a face drivere să funcționeze. Apoi instalați software-ul demonstrativ (Thinkify Gateway) din folder.

Pasul 3: Reprogramarea etichetelor: Partea 1

Plasați o etichetă în fața cititorului și îndepărtați orice alte etichete departe de cititor. Notă: TR265 și 65 au o rază de citire de până la 5 picioare, deci asigurați-vă că celelalte etichete sunt în afara razei de acțiune.

Pasul 4: Reprogramarea etichetelor: partea 2

Etichete de reprogramare: partea 2
Etichete de reprogramare: partea 2

Lansați software-ul Gateway descărcat de la pasul 2. Cititorul trebuie să se afle într-un port COM între 1-20. Odată ce software-ul a fost lansat, veți vedea un buton pe care scrie Start Read. Faceți clic pe buton și datele etichetei vor începe să fie afișate. Ar trebui să fie afișată o singură etichetă, dacă sunt afișate mai multe etichete care indică faptul că celelalte etichete sunt încă în intervalul de citire. Faceți dublu clic pe ID-ul etichetei (EPC) și ar trebui să existe un text roșu care apare în colțul din stânga jos, ceea ce înseamnă că eticheta a fost selectată și este acum gata de programare.

Pasul 5: Reprogramarea etichetelor: Partea 3

Etichete de reprogramare: partea 3
Etichete de reprogramare: partea 3

Cu eticheta selectată, faceți clic pe fila Programare din partea de sus. Apoi în câmpul de text de intrare din EPC To Program introduceți o valoare hexagonală a ceea ce doriți să fie culoarea verde, roșu sau albastru. În exemplul nostru, verde = AAAA1111, roșu = AAAA2222 și albastru = AAAA3333. Puteți pune orice valoare hexagonală aici doriți, dar va trebui să modificați codul Arduino pentru a se potrivi cu modificările dvs. Dacă utilizați aceleași valori de mai sus, nu vor fi necesare modificări. După ce ați decis la ce doriți să reprogramați eticheta, faceți clic pe butonul Program EPC și ar trebui să vi se solicite textul de succes. Repetați progresul de la pasul 4 și pentru celelalte două culori.

Pasul 6: TR-265 BaudRate

TR-265 BaudRate
TR-265 BaudRate

TR-265 are un port serial implicit configurat pentru 115200. Va trebui să îl schimbăm la 9600 pentru ca Arduino să comunice cu acesta. Deschideți Thinkify Gateway și navigați la fila Linie de comandă. Trimiteți NB0 pentru a seta Baudrate la 9600 și apoi trimiteți BRS (Big Reset). Acest lucru va permite TR-265 să vorbească la 9600. Pentru a-l seta înapoi la 115200 trimiteți NB4 urmat de un BRS.

Pasul 7: Comutarea de la USB la comunicarea serială

Comutarea de la USB la comunicarea în serie
Comutarea de la USB la comunicarea în serie

TR265 / 65 se comunică prin USB acum, îl vom schimba pentru a comunica prin Serial pentru a vorbi cu Arduino. Dacă aveți un TR265 (cu carcasă), deșurubați carcasa. Consultați imaginea pentru a seta jumperii pe serie (Trageți-i afară și împingeți-i în poziție).

Pasul 8: Schematic

Schematic
Schematic

Folosind schema de mai sus, conectați hadware-ul așa cum se arată. Veți avea nevoie de două conexiuni USB. Una pentru ONU și una pentru TR-265.

Pasul 9: Încărcați codul pe Arduino

Descărcați codul pentru Arduino și porniți cititorul și Arduino. Încărcați codul pe Arduino, faceți modificări dacă ați reprogramat etichetele cu un EPC diferit.

Pasul 10: Să schimbăm culorile LED-urilor

Pur și simplu mutați etichetele pre-programate lângă antenă și LED-urile își vor schimba culoarea pentru a se potrivi cu culoarea asociată cu obiectul.

Recomandat: